2016-09-25 13 views
0

'/'アプリケーションでサーバーエラーが発生します。ウェブサイトパネルを使用してASP.Net MVCアプリケーションをアップロードすると、エラー

この操作にはIIS統合パイプラインモードが必要です。

説明現在のWeb要求の実行中に、未処理の例外が発生しました。エラーの詳細とコード内のどこで発生したのかについては、スタックトレースを参照してください。

例外の詳細:System.PlatformNotSupportedException:この操作には、IIS統合パイプラインモードが必要です。

ソースエラー:

Stack Trace: 

[PlatformNotSupportedException: This operation requires IIS integrated pipeline mode.] 
    System.Web.HttpResponse.get_Headers() +9718022 
    System.Web.HttpResponseWrapper.get_Headers() +9 
    Microsoft.Owin.Host.SystemWeb.OwinCallContext.CreateEnvironment() +309 
    Microsoft.Owin.Host.SystemWeb.IntegratedPipeline.IntegratedPipelineContext.GetInitialEnvironment(HttpApplication application) +244 
    Microsoft.Owin.Host.SystemWeb.IntegratedPipeline.IntegratedPipelineContext.PrepareInitialContext(HttpApplication application) +15 
    Microsoft.Owin.Host.SystemWeb.IntegratedPipeline.IntegratedPipelineContextStage.BeginEvent(Object sender, EventArgs e, AsyncCallback cb, Object extradata) +288 
    System.Web.AsyncEventExecutionStep.System.Web.HttpApplication.IExecutionStep.Execute() +285 
    System.Web.HttpApplication.ExecuteStep(IExecutionStep step, Boolean& completedSynchronously) +155 

Version Information: Microsoft .NET Framework Version:4.0.30319; ASP.NET Version:4.0.30319.36365 
+3

["この操作にはIIS統合パイプラインモードが必要です。"](http://stackoverflow.com/questions/22313167/this-operation-requires-iis-integrated-pipeline-mode) – Luke

+0

サイトをアップロードしていますウェブサイトパネルを使用してこの問題を解決する方法 –

+0

あなたのウェブサイトパネルが[この設定を公開する]と思われます(http://stackoverflow.com/a/22978887/894792)。私はあなたがそれぞれのコントロールパネル内でその設定を見つける必要があると思います。あなたのウェブサイトが実行されているアプリケーションプールと関連しています。 – Luke

答えて

0

ソリューション以下は、私のために働きました。

→サイトが共有アプリケーションプールにある場合は、このサイト専用のアプリケーションプールを試してみてください。

→統合モードの代わりに、古典的な

→有効32ビット・アプリケーションのサポートにそれを保管してください。 (サイトが32ビットマシンで開発されている場合は、実動サーバーでもこれを有効にする必要があります)。

また、WebsitePanelはメンテナンスされていません。あなたはそれ以上のアップデート/バージョンを受け取ることはありません。交換することを強くお勧めします。 SolidCPはこのための最良の代替オプションです。

関連する問題